Chandigarh, December 4

Prof RK Ratho, Head of the Department of Virology, PGIMER, has been awarded the Dr SC Agarwal Oration Award in the recently concluded 43rd national conference of the Indian Association of Medical Microbiologists (IAMM), Mumbai.

The award was conferred on him for his contribution in the field of medical virology in India, especially in the area of diagnosis and immunopathogenesis of dengue, JE, chikungunya, zika, viral Hepatitis-E virus and H1N1 viral infections. He is also the recipient of the Fellow of European Society of Clinical Microbiology and Infectious Diseases, Basel, Switzerland.

During the conference, he spoke on “Viral Hepatitis-E: Achievements and Challenges Ahead”. — TNS
